Abstract
The utility model discloses a kind of power construction lifting gears, including pedestal, the upside of the pedestal is connect by multiple telescopic rods with landing slab, the mounting cup being staggered in " product " shape there are three being fixedly connected above the pedestal, it is connect with landing slab by elevating mechanism in the mounting cup, installation cavity is offered in the pedestal, transmission mechanism corresponding with elevating mechanism is equipped in the installation cavity, it is fixedly connected with protective frame on the upside of the landing slab, the both sides of the protective frame are equipped with the partition board being fixedly connected on landing slab, it is symmetrically fixedly connected with mounting bracket on the landing slab.The utility model drives elevating mechanism lifting by the way that transmission mechanism is arranged, and can be lifted to landing slab, to facilitate electric power overhaul personnel to work, safe ready;Coordinate liftable Ariticle-storing barrel by the way that winding roller, fixed pulley and steel wire rope is arranged, to convenient timely supplementary maintenance material and tool, to save manpower.

In the utility model, service personnel first stands in the protective frame 18 of landing slab 11 first, and the rotation of motor 2 at this time drives
Bar rotation, bar rotation drive main transmission wheel 3 to rotate, and the rotation of main transmission wheel 3 drives conveyer belt 5 to rotate, and conveyer belt 5 rotates band
Mover transmission wheel 4 rotates, and main transmission wheel 3 and the rotation of sub- transmission wheel 4 drive lead screw 8 to rotate, and the rotation of lead screw 8 drives elevating lever 9 to move
Dynamic, the movement of elevating lever 9 drives landing slab 11 to move, and so as to which electric power overhaul personnel are raised to corresponding position, passes through drawing at this time
Dynamic T-type pull rod 20 so that the second magnet 24 does not attract with the first magnet 23, and the then movement of T-type pull rod 20 drives limiting plate 22 to move
Dynamic, the movement of limiting plate 22 drives limiting tooth to be engaged with external toothing 6, to fix the position of bull stick, it is made not invert, to
So that the position of landing slab 11 will not change, and when needing to electric power overhaul personnel's supplementary maintenance material and tool, electric power overhaul
Personnel drive winding roller 13 to rotate by rotating crank 14, the rotation of crank 14, and the rotation of winding roller 13 drives steel wire rope 16 to move, steel
The movement of cord 16 drives Ariticle-storing barrel 17 to move, so as to which Ariticle-storing barrel 17 is put down, to convenient to supplementary material in Ariticle-storing barrel 17,
Then in rotation crank 14, Ariticle-storing barrel 17 is increased, to service material and the tool of taking.
